The way we interact with smartphones is shifting. Instead of tapping away at virtual keyboards, more people are speaking their commands—dictating texts, dictating documents, even dictating actions. This springs from big strides in voice-to-text AI technology, together with new tools that don’t just transcribe—they understand, format, and perform tasks based on what’s said.
What’s fueling the comeback of conversational phones
There’s been a resurgence of voice input tools driven by a trio of recent developments. First: AI models are now vastly more capable of real-time transcription—separating filler words, retaining meaning, and restructuring sentences into complex formats like tables, lists, or emails. Second: more apps are embracing dictation and transcription as core features. Free basic tiers offer a glimpse of what can be done, while premium subscriptions ($8–$12/month) unlock smoother, more powerful experiences. Third: big-name players are entering the field in ambitious ways.

The limits and opportunities of the speaking interface
Despite the momentum, voice input still isn’t universally embraced. Some people find typing allows for more control, reflection, and privacy. Others dislike the idea of being the person talking to their phone in public. But there’s strong upside too—especially for individuals with motor impairments. For them, voice models are almost life-changing in terms of accessibility.
Then there’s productivity. Voice tools today don’t just record; they interpret. A user might tell their phone to write an email, attach a photo from their camera roll, or drop in a map with directions—all in one command. These workflows are enabled by more intelligent AI that understands structure, context, and intent.
Where we go from here
If this trend continues, voice could become a primary input method for many daily tasks—not just messaging, but document editing, task management, maybe even web browsing. Developers integrating voice-input APIs could bring conversational features into apps we don’t yet imagine. Hardware makers might lean harder into microphones and noise cancellation. And privacy concerns will get real: which devices record, how AI handles sensitive voice data, who has access.
This resurgence of voice-forward interaction isn’t about replacing keyboards entirely—rather, it’s about offering another natural, accessible, powerful way to use your phone. Some will switch entirely, others will mix typing and voice. Either way, the era of silently tapping screens might be fading.
